What are Payday Loans?
Payday loans are short-term loans typically issued for amounts up to $500. They’re meant to be repaid quickly, usually within two weeks or when the borrower receives their next paycheck. To obtain a payday loan, a borrower typically provides the lender with a postdated check or authorizes an electronic withdrawal for the loan amount plus fees and interest.
Payday Loans in Ozan, Arkansas
It’s important to note that payday loans are illegal in Arkansas, including Ozan. The Arkansas Constitution caps interest rates for lenders at 17% per annum, which makes payday lending unprofitable for lenders.
However, some lenders try to evade these laws by operating online and targeting vulnerable individuals in states where payday loans are legal. It’s important to be wary of these lenders and to always verify the legitimacy of any lender or loan service before providing personal information or accepting a loan.
The Risks of Payday Loans
Payday loans are known for their high interest rates and fees, making them a risky option for borrowers. The Consumer Financial Protection Bureau reports that the average payday loan borrower pays $15 for every $100 borrowed, resulting in an annual percentage rate (APR) of 391%. This means that borrowers can quickly fall into debt if they’re unable to repay the loan on time.
In addition, payday lenders often require access to a borrower’s checking account or require a postdated check as collateral, which can lead to overdraft fees or bounced checks if the borrower doesn’t have enough funds to cover the payment.
What are the Alternatives to Payday Loans?
If you’re in need of quick cash and payday loans are illegal in your state, there are still options available to you. Some alternatives include:
- Credit Union Loans: Credit unions often offer small loans with more favorable terms and lower interest rates than payday loans.
- Personal Loans: Banks and online lenders offer personal loans that can be used for a variety of purposes, including emergencies.
- Credit Card Cash Advances: While not ideal, credit card cash advances can provide quick access to cash when needed. Just be mindful of the high interest rates and fees associated with cash advances.
